About Sound:

Headquartered in Tacoma, WA, Sound Physicians is a physician-founded and led, national, multi-specialty medical group made up of more than 1,000 business colleagues and 4,000 physicians, APPs, CRNAs, and nurses practicing in 400-plus hospitals across 45 states. Founded in 2001, and with specialties in emergency and hospital medicine, critical care, anesthesia, and telemedicine, Sound has a reputation for innovating and leading through an ever-changing healthcare landscape — with patients at the center of the universe.

About the Team:

Our Director of Account Management works closely with a team of Physician Advisors, ACO Clinical Support Specialists, Telehealth Medicine teams, and ACO senior leadership. They will also work closely with our ACO participating providers and post-acute care facilities, including facility and physician group management teams.

About the Role:

This role is responsible to drive and achieve the performance goals of the ACO at the provider and facility level. The Director of Account Management serves as the primary point of contact for developing long-term relationships with ACO participants, providers, and facilities. This position provides engagement leadership and is regarded by the client as an expert and trusted advisor. The Director of Account Management will play a major role in the ACO’s national growth by identifying opportunities within existing participants and possessing the ability to recommend additional areas of value-add for the ACO’s participants.

The Details: This is a virtual, work-from-home opportunity.

In this role, you will be responsible for:

  • Delivering exceptional client service on a day-to-day basis, proactively anticipating the client’s needs
  • Identifying and recommending to ACO leadership on areas of growth opportunities for ACO participants
  • Tracking and managing engagement activities to align and achieve the goals of the organization
  • Coordinating and scheduling partner success meetings, such as Joint Operating Committees and performance reviews
  • Leading the support of the on-boarding of new clients from business development handoff, Telemedicine handoff, and to go-live
  • Assisting providers and facilities with the installation, utilization, education, and training of the ACO population health platform
  • Engaging participants to collect and submit required demographic data
  • Establishing and engaging participants on their monthly ACO performance reports from the ACO population health platform
  • Preparing monthly performance reports for ACO executive team on accounts that are performing well and underperforming
  • Preparing individualized performance reports for providers and facilities
  • Working with ACO Clinical leadership on preparing monthly/quarterly JOC slides for the participant groups
  • Collaborating with the ACO clinical team, operations teams, Telemedicine team, and vendors to identify improvement opportunities for ACO participants
  • Managing other duties as assigned
